Derby Barracks / Unlawful Mischief / Request for Information

VSP News Release-Incident

 

STATE OF VERMONT

DEPARTMENT OF PUBLIC SAFETY

VERMONT STATE POLICE

 

NEWS RELEASE

       

CASE#: 26A5001095

RANK/TROOPER FULL NAME: Sgt. Joshua Mikkola                             

STATION: Derby                  

CONTACT#: 802-334-8881

 

DATE/TIME: 02/27/2026 / 0715 hours

INCIDENT LOCATION: Hometown Hardware, VT RT 100, Westfield, VT

VIOLATION: Unlawful Mischief

 

SUMMARY OF INCIDENT: On 02/27/2026, at approximately 0715 hours, the Vermont State Police were advised of a front door window that was broken at Hometown Hardware located on VT RT 100 in the Town of Westfield, VT. A trooper responded to the scene and evidence suggested the window was purposely broken but at this time it does not appear entry inside was made or that anything was taken.
